51单片机问题~~~1KHZ的方波信号周期是多少(记得好像是MS还是S来着具体忘了)与晶振有关系吗?怎么算的? 5

 我来答
11kxmx
2018-03-14 · TA获得超过1.4万个赞
知道大有可为答主
回答量:1.2万
采纳率:70%
帮助的人:3005万
展开全部
1KHZ的方波信号周期是1/ 1000=1ms
如果用单片机的定时器产生该信号,当然与晶振频率有关
晶振12兆时,计时脉冲周期是1US,要产生占空比50%的1KHZ的方波,就要定时500us
定时器初值就是 65536-500 即65036
hjx153
推荐于2018-02-05 · TA获得超过624个赞
知道小有建树答主
回答量:705
采纳率:50%
帮助的人:377万
展开全部
1KHZ的方波信号周期是1毫秒,与晶振有关系,改变晶振也可以改变程序得到1KHZ方波,算法就是算定时器值就可以了,这有计算软件下载
http://www.fxdzw.com/xz.asp
本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
tony_sgt
2018-03-14 · TA获得超过8427个赞
知道大有可为答主
回答量:5330
采纳率:66%
帮助的人:1440万
展开全部
这个要看用什么方法来做,用计数器就跟晶振有关系,而且计数器也不能计算到很久,只能计算到一定的时间,然后再里面去累加,然后用累加的次数再来计算,
例如每如果你定时器中断设置的是5ms,那1秒钟就需要中断200次。而定时器中断的时间间隔跟你的定时器工作方式以及定时器初值有关。
定时器一般分为8位定时器和16位定时器。用8位举例,先给定时器赋初值(根据你的应用),定时器启动后从你的初始值开始加,加到0xFF产生中断,每一次加一是一个机器周期(这与晶振频率和单片机设置有关)
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
依米0504
2009-06-05 · TA获得超过324个赞
知道小有建树答主
回答量:307
采纳率:0%
帮助的人:0
展开全部
1kHz肯定是1ms了,和晶振有什么关系!
周期等于频率的倒数
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
老张讲科技
2009-06-05 · TA获得超过1249个赞
知道小有建树答主
回答量:1787
采纳率:62%
帮助的人:330万
展开全部
就是周期为1毫秒的脉冲,即高电平0.5毫秒低电平0.5毫秒。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式